  • From Open Studios to Art Career with Kelly Kondis
    2026/07/27

    In this episode, I’m joined by atmospheric landscape painter Kelly Kondis to talk about building an art career, finding your artistic voice, and taking your work more seriously.

    Kelly paints misty, layered landscapes inspired by the Sherbrooke rainforest in the Dandenong Ranges — work that captures atmosphere, feeling, light, cloud and place without being tied to one specific location.

    We talk about Kelly’s shift from abstract painting into atmospheric landscapes, how lockdown gave her the time to paint more consistently, and the moment she applied for Dandenong Ranges Open Studios and began to feel her work being taken seriously.

    Kelly also shares what art prizes, exhibitions, galleries and online platforms have taught her about building momentum as an artist — and why there are many different ways to create a sustainable art career.

  • Starting Later as an artist with Bridie O'Brien
    2026/07/13

    What if starting later as an artist isn’t a disadvantage but the very thing that gives your work its depth, confidence and clarity?

    In this episode of Paint Rest Repeat, I’m joined by artist Bridie O’Brien for a beautiful conversation about creative timing, self-belief, and what happens when art patiently waits in the background until you’re ready.

    Bridie shares how painting was always present in her life, even while music, travel and performance took centre stage. We talk about the turning point of 2020, the confidence that came from decades of creative experience, and why she believes those earlier chapters made her a bolder, more decisive artist.
